The benefits of creating a good working culture in your practice

HR and employment specialist, Sarah Buxton explains how creating a good working culture in your practice benefits both the practice and the team. She talks about what constitutes a good culture and the ways in which you can build one.

About Sarah:

Sarah specialises in acting exclusively for dentists, dental managers and dental practice owners in all aspects of HR and Employment Law and is a Director at FTA Law. Sarah advises dental practices on dealing with sickness absence, assisting with making changes to employment contracts and, if needed, how to bring the employment relationship to an end. Sarah also has in-depth knowledge of the NHS and CQC Regulations and how this affects the employment relationship in a dental practice.
